CI note: blue-green deploys, Ledgerline billing worker

If the green stack fails health checks, do NOT retry the pipeline — it re-drains the blue queue and can double-charge test invoices. Instead: roll traffic back to blue via the Ledgerline switch job, then purge the green stack manually. Most failures are the schema-migration step timing out; bump the migration timeout in the pipeline vars and rerun from that stage only. The last known-good build is recorded below.

build token for bageg-yahof: htk3_673

### Runbook: InkMill Markdown Pipeline — Renderer Stall

If rendered previews stop updating, first check the InkMill worker queue depth; a stall above five minutes means the sanitizer stage is wedged. Drain the queue with `inkmill drain --safe`, then restart workers one at a time to preserve cache warmth. Record the restart in the incident log, and include the build token printed below.

trace token, bawig-yageg: htk6_3563df

Ticket: Slimmed image breaks runtime on Pellarc build agents.

Repro steps:
1. Build the hollowed image with the strip-layers profile enabled.
2. Push to the staging registry and deploy to the canary pool.
3. Container exits with a missing shared-library error within ten seconds.

Expected: parity with the full image. Actual: crash loop. Suspect the trim step removes the resolver libs. To pull the failing image from the staging registry, authenticate with the token below.

session JWT of tawip-kajog = eyJhbGciOiJIUzI1NiIsInR5cCI6IkpXVCJ9.eyJzdWIiOiI2dKYGGIn0.afsnASii